An Ethiopian lady is shocked to learn that her country’s calendar is in 2017, while several other countries’ calendars are in 2024.
The video’s description reads, “Ethiopia is in 2017, 7 years behind.”
In this clip, the lady’s voice can be heard saying: “Hey guys, this is Ethiopia, and they are 7 years behind every other country in the world.”
Another caption in the video reads, “They’ll encounter COVID in 2020.”
Shortly after the video was posted, it drew the attention of various social media users, who swamped the comment section with their opinions.
